Wine Advocate
The 2013 Fixin Vieilles Vignes is a blend of two parcels on the limit with Brochon and raised in 20% new oak. The bouquet is not a million miles away from the Marsannay with that fresh mint notes infusing the dark cherry and cassis fruit. The palate is medium-bodied with redder fruit than the Marsannay, although it does not quite deliver the same structure and freshness toward the finish. Arnaud has a soft spot for his Fixin as he likes the structure. I know where he is coming from (although I had already “eloped” with his Marsannay). 88-90 points
